Edinburg, VA vs Loch Lomond, VA
The cost of living difference between Edinburg, VA and Loch Lomond, VA is dramatic. Edinburg is 41.1% cheaper than Loch Lomond,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Edinburg has a cost index of 82 while Loch Lomond sits at 140,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Edinburg is $977/month compared to $2,234/month in Loch Lomond — a 56%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Edinburg is more affordable at $217,900 median vs $412,900.
Median household income in Edinburg is $54,775 compared to $109,873 in Loch Lomond (-50.1%). While Loch Lomond is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Edinburg spend roughly 21.4% of their income on rent, less than the 24.4% in Loch Lomond.
